What is the name of the girl in New Girl?
New Girl is an American television sitcom created by Elizabeth Meriwether for the Fox Broadcasting Company that originally aired between 2011 and 2018. Under the working title Chicks & Dicks, the series revolves around a kooky teacher, Jess ( Zooey Deschanel ), after she moves into a Los Angeles loft with three men,…

How old is Jake Johnson from New Girl?
Jake Johnson (born Mark Jake Johnson Weinberger; May 28, 1978) is an American actor, comedian and director, most commonly known for playing Nick Miller in the Fox comedy series New Girl opposite Zooey Deschanel , for which he has received a Teen Choice Award nomination among others.
Is New Girl filmed in front of an audience?
As a single-camera comedy, New Girl is neither performed in front of a studio audience nor has a laugh track. Some scenes are cross-covered (i.e. are filmed with a shooting camera on each person at the same time), to allow for better improvisations. Handheld cameras are avoided for a more filmic look.

Was Zooey Deschanel’s character in New Girl written for her?
Movie actress and singer-songwriter Zooey Deschanel was in the process of developing an HBO show when she read the New Girl pilot script and responded to the material. The character of Jess was not specifically written for Deschanel, but the producers found it a great match and did not need a lot of fine-tuning.
